WebSolution Verified by Toppr Correct option is B) Artificial kidneys contain several tubes. Each tube contains a semi-permeable lining that remains suspended in a tank filled with a dialyzing fluid having the same osmotic pressure as blood. The patient's blood is passed through these tubes. WebApr 9, 2024 · In dialysis, an artificial kidney is used. Procedure: The artificial kidney contains tubes made of cellophane with a semi-permeable lining. These tubes are suspended in a tank filled with a dialysing solution. This fluid contains water and glucose in concentrations similar to those in blood.
WebSuch patients undergo haemodialysis in which blood is drained from a convenient artery and is pumped into a dialysing unit containing dialysing fluid. This unit or haemodialiser acts an artificial kidney and removes excretory wastes from the blood. Hence, a haemodialysing unit is called artificial kidney.
